Call of Duty: Mobile reaches one billion hours played monthly

Keshav Bhat

Call of Duty: Mobile continues to see incredible success since it’s launch one year ago on October 1, 2019.

A new report from analytical firm App Annie says that Call of Duty: Mobile has now surpassed one billion hours played by users per month at its peak.

The game launched originally on October 1, 2020, bringing the best of Modern Warfare and Black Ops universes together for a new mobile experience. The mobile game has allowed Activision to reach new audiences in regions where consoles and PC gaming are not as popular, like in Asia.

“The success of Call of Duty: Mobile reflects the combination of bringing one of the world’s most beloved entertainment IPs to mobile devices that’s just as visceral and authentic as the console or PC versions,” said Activision vice president of mobile Chris Plummer.

Activision is using its learnings from Call of Duty: Mobile to apply it to more franchises. The game has been having monthly content updates and new Seasons.

“In our first year, we’ve reached existing fans of this great franchise in new ways, while also reaching new fans from all over the world. Since launch, we’ve committed ourselves to constantly bringing fresh new content, adding new modes and constantly improving the experience for our players.

“There’s an incredible amount of content that we’ve added, and we’re only getting started.”

Activision has already confirmed that the upcoming October Season 11, which is set to be its one year celebration season, will have a major new content update for the title. Information on the content has not yet been announced.

The game is developed in partnership with Tencent’s TiMi Studios.
